The Ostseebad Schönhagen with a sandy beach and its steep coast is the largest place in the municipality.
In addition, Brodersby, Dingelby, Drasberg, Höxmark (Danish: Høgsmark ), Langacker ( Langager ), Lückeberg and Nübbelfeld ( Nybølmark ) belong to it.
The localities Nordhusene and Kikut ( Kikud ) have meanwhile opened up in the Schönhagen district.
To the west is the Schwansenstraßefrom Kappeln to Eckernförde, in the south the community extends to Schwansener See.
